HOW A MAN WHO IS TARDY IN MOVING WITH HIS FEET.\nWhen they would symbolise a man who is tardy in moving with his feet, they delineate A CAMEL 1; for this is the only animal which bends the thigh, whence it is called \u03ba\u03ac\u03bc\u03b7\u03bb\u03bf\u03c2 2, a camel.\nIt is a singular fact, that in a country like Egypt, where Camels must have been abundant, there is no known instance of a Camel among the existing sculptures, hieroglyphics, or paintings.
